27.03.2025 Serial no. 63 Anticipatory bail [Rejected] Dd CRM (A) 1031 of 2025 In re : An Application for Anticipatory Bail under Section 438 of the Code of Criminal Procedure corresponding to Section 482 of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, 2023 in connection with Jetia Police Station Case No. 182 of 2024 dated 11.11.2024 under Sections 103(2)/238 of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, 2023.

-AndIn the matter of : TARAK GHOSH ... ...Petitioner Mr. Anit Dey, Advocate ... ... For the Petitioner Ms. Faria Hossain, Mr. Kausik BIswas, Advocate ... ...For the State

1. Victim died due to injuries inflicted on him. Postmortem report of the victim states that the death was due to the effects of the injuries ante-mortem in nature.

2. The case diary contains a statement of a person recorded under Section 180 of the BNSS, 2023 which states that the petitioner before us was one of those persons who was seen with the victim.

3. Considering such materials in the case diary, the gravity of the offence and the involvement of the petitioner therein, we are not inclined to grant anticipatory bail to the petitioner.

4. Prayer for anticipatory bail of the petitioner is rejected.

5. CRM (A) 1031 of 2025 is dismissed.
